Physical and Mental Health Advancements from Sobriety

Staying sober can help alleviate insomnia and other sleep disturbances by allowing your body to naturally regulate its sleep-wake cycle. As a result, you can more easily fall asleep and enjoy longer more restful sleep. This can lead to improved mood, increased energy, and better overall health. By staying sober, you can achieve more restful, restorative sleep, allowing your body to heal and recharge, ultimately benefiting your overall health and well-being. Excessive alcohol consumption can increase your blood pressure to dangerous levels. High blood pressure is a significant risk factor for various health issues, including heart disease and stroke.

For many people who don’t have healthy relationships with themselves, substance misuse can be a way to mask that discomfort. Then, they don’t have to learn how to love themselves because they’re covering their feelings rather than dealing with them. When you live a sober life, you can get to know yourself and feel comfortable in your own skin. Self-love and addiction are two things that can never go hand-in-hand.
